Soma Gupta is a scholar working on Behavioral Neuroscience, Surgery and Epidemiology. According to data from OpenAlex, Soma Gupta has authored 22 papers receiving a total of 401 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 4 papers in Behavioral Neuroscience, 3 papers in Surgery and 3 papers in Epidemiology. Recurrent topics in Soma Gupta’s work include Stress Responses and Cortisol (4 papers), Tryptophan and brain disorders (3 papers) and Healthcare professionals’ stress and burnout (2 papers). Soma Gupta is often cited by papers focused on Stress Responses and Cortisol (4 papers), Tryptophan and brain disorders (3 papers) and Healthcare professionals’ stress and burnout (2 papers). Soma Gupta collaborates with scholars based in India, United States and Iraq. Soma Gupta's co-authors include B. C. Harinath, M. V. R. Reddy, Indranil Saha, Manisha Das, Supriyo Choudhury, Fernando J. Martínez, Joyashree Roy, Stephen J. Rossi, Michael S. Mulligan and Richard I. Whyte and has published in prestigious journals such as Solar Energy, Transplantation and The Annals of Thoracic Surgery.
